The global USB Power Delivery (PD) ICs market is experiencing rapid growth as the demand for high-speed, flexible, and energy-efficient charging technologies continues to rise across consumer electronics, automotive, and industrial applications. USB PD ICs enable intelligent communication between devices and chargers to dynamically adjust power levels, ensuring optimized energy transfer and enhanced safety. With the universal adoption of USB Type-C connectors and the growing ecosystem of multi-device compatibility, USB PD has emerged as the dominant standard for next-generation power management systems. This trend is driving innovation and investment in the semiconductor industry, pushing manufacturers to develop advanced ICs capable of supporting higher power ratings and multiple charging protocols.

Market Drivers

A major factor fueling the growth of the USB Power Delivery ICs market is the increasing demand for fast-charging solutions in smartphones, tablets, laptops, and other portable devices. Consumers expect shorter charging times and safer performance, making USB PD a preferred technology due to its ability to deliver up to 240W of power under the USB PD 3.1 specification. The rise of hybrid work culture and remote learning has accelerated the adoption of USB PD-enabled laptops and accessories. Additionally, the growing adoption of electric vehicles (EVs), smart wearables, and IoT devices is expanding the need for compact and efficient power management ICs that support seamless charging experiences. The trend toward sustainability and energy efficiency is also encouraging manufacturers to integrate USB PD technology into products to minimize power loss and comply with global energy standards.

Technological Advancements

Technological innovation is a key factor shaping the competitive landscape of the USB PD ICs market. Modern USB PD controllers are equipped with programmable logic, integrated protection circuits, and intelligent power management algorithms. These ICs can automatically detect the connected device’s power requirements and adjust voltage and current accordingly, ensuring optimal performance and extended battery life. Semiconductor companies are also investing in GaN (Gallium Nitride) and SiC (Silicon Carbide) technologies to enhance power conversion efficiency, reduce heat generation, and enable smaller form-factor chargers. The integration of USB PD with data transfer and display capabilities has further elevated its utility, making it a central feature in modern computing and consumer electronics ecosystems.

Market Trends

The market is witnessing a strong shift toward universal connectivity and interoperability. The European Union’s legislation mandating USB Type-C as a standard charging port for electronic devices is expected to significantly boost the USB PD ICs market. This regulation is encouraging manufacturers to phase out proprietary charging interfaces, promoting standardization and consumer convenience. Another notable trend is the emergence of multi-port chargers and hubs that can simultaneously power several devices using USB PD technology. Moreover, the increasing integration of AI and machine learning in power management systems is enabling smarter charging behavior, predictive maintenance, and better energy optimization. The ongoing convergence of USB PD with wireless charging and bidirectional power delivery (reverse charging) is also opening new opportunities for innovative product designs.

Competitive Landscape

The USB Power Delivery ICs market is characterized by strong competition among leading semiconductor players such as Texas Instruments, Cypress Semiconductor (Infineon Technologies), STMicroelectronics, NXP Semiconductors, ON Semiconductor, and Qualcomm Technologies. These companies are continuously launching advanced USB PD controllers that offer higher integration, improved efficiency, and broad protocol compatibility. Strategic partnerships with OEMs, miniaturization of components, and compliance with international standards are central to their growth strategies.
